How Does AEO Feed Social and Email Campaigns?
AEO creates answer-rich pages that can be atomized into posts, threads, carousels, and nurture emails—each with a next step aligned to intent.
Each Q→A page becomes a content unit for social and email: the direct answer turns into a post intro, bullets fuel a carousel or thread, the optional table becomes a swipeable graphic, and the CTA routes to the right guide, demo, or calculator. Build weekly packs from new pages and recycle top performers.
From AEO Page to Campaign Asset
| Page element | Social output | Email output | Primary CTA |
|---|---|---|---|
| Direct answer (40–90 words) | Short post or thread opener | Lead paragraph | Guide/checklist for "how/what" intent |
| 5 bullets | Carousel slides or X/LinkedIn thread | Skimmable body section | Template or worksheet |
| Optional table | Swipe graphic or PDF snippet | Inline comparison block | Calculator or demo |
| FAQ (5 Qs) | Q→A series over 5 days | P.S. stack with links | Talk to sales for edge cases |
| Internal links | Link library for social replies | Smart buttons by intent | Contact or scheduling link |
Workflow (Owners, Outputs, Cadence)
| Step | What to do | Output | Owner | Cadence |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1 — Pick pages | Select 4–8 new/evergreen Q→A pages | Weekly content pack | AEO PM | Weekly |
| 2 — Atomize | Turn answer/bullets/table into posts & email blocks | Copy + assets in folder | Content | Weekly |
| 3 — Approve | Brand/SME delta review | Approved pack | Brand/SME | 48 hours |
| 4 — Schedule | Load social tool + ESP with UTMs | Queued posts and emails | Social/Email Ops | Weekly |
| 5 — Measure | Track clicks, replies, sign-ups, pipeline | Performance report | Analytics/RevOps | Weekly/Monthly |
Examples that work
Carousel from bullets
Five-slide LinkedIn carousel: headline from the H1, each bullet as a slide, last slide with CTA to the pillar.
Thread from FAQs
Post a Q→A per day for five days; pin the pillar link with UTM for attribution.
Nurture email
Open with the direct answer, add two bullets, include the table as an image, and route to a calculator or demo.
Sales share link
Create UTM’d links to the best Q→A pages for reps to use in sequences and chat.
FAQ
How many posts can one page yield?
Typically 3–6: a short post or thread, a carousel, and a few replies using key lines or stats.
What CTAs work best from social?
Match the intent: “how/what” → guide/checklist; “compare/cost” → calculator, demo, or pricing; “implementation” → scoping call.
How do we attribute revenue?
Use UTM templates for each channel and a “cluster” page group in GA4/CRM. Report sourced and influenced pipeline.
Do we rewrite for email tone?
Keep the first sentence intact; compress bullets, add a personal sign-off, and keep one clear button.
What about design?
Use simple cards/carousels with brand colors and a readable table or checklist—ship weekly, then iterate.
